Bio:
When we say rescue takes a village...we mean it. In Charlie's case it also took multiple states, coordination and 2 pilots! 

A wonderful man happened to be in an Arkansas shelter at the right time and noticed sweet Charlie...sad, alone and confused. He saw the potential in Charlie and made an effort to help. He reached out to some of his contacts who then reached out to Our Pack. Charlie needed an advocate and thankfully found one. And while Charlie's story is a familiar one, he needed the right people to see his potential as Charlie is deaf. 

His southern foster got him out, vaccinated, neutered and set up for success. He stayed with his rescuers at their home until arrangements were made and Charlie was cleared for travel. Charlie then made his way via private plane to Missouri by the very man that saved. There he was picked up by another volunteer pilot that flew him directly to his foster in Wisconsin Rapids. 

We have learned that Charlie loves toys, chews and playing with other dogs. He likes to run, even if it is slightly slower than the resident dogs and a little more clumsy. He seems to be good on a leash and has a great start on potty training. He kennels well, eats his meals politely and takes treats nicely. He is a puppy who will need continued training and patience, but already has a good understanding of manners. 

Charlie is young and while he may learn differently then the stereotypical dog, that doesn't make him any less eager or teachable. He has started to work on learning sign language, the routine of his foster home and how to just live and be a happy pup. We will update more on Charlie as we go along this journey with him.
